WSP provides underground engineering services for a variety of sectors, including roads and highways, rail and transit, water and wastewater supply, utilities, power and nuclear waste repositories, and for scientific research facilities.
Key considerations in our underground structural designs include strength, durability, efficiency of materials use, and constructability. Loads can arise from soil, rock, groundwater, internal loads/pressure, surface loads, and seismic events. Our approach to tunnel structures relies on the implementation of sophisticated ground/structure interaction and state of the art applications and are engineered to last with nominal maintenance.
